In case the dosage form contains a decrease density when compared to the gastric fluids, it'll float with a major of the stomach information, allowing for for an elevated time span to release the drug ahead of the system is emptied out into small intestine. The gastric fluid has a density of around 1gm/cm3. In case the density on the dosage kind is decreased than that, it'll float over the gastric fluids.

The attributes of absorption of a drug can significantly impact its suitability as a sustained-release products. Since the goal of forming a sustained-release merchandise is to place Command to the delivery system, it is necessary that the speed of release Substantially slower than the rate of absorption.  If we believe that the transits time of most drugs and equipment while in the absorptive areas of the GI tract is about 8-twelve several hours, the maximum 50 %-life for absorption must be roughly three-4 hours; or else, the system will pass out in the possible absorptive areas before drug release is total.
